Abstract:
We introduce a new monotone hybrid iterative scheme for finding a common element of the set of common fixed points of a countable family of nonexpansive multivalued maps, the set of solutions of variational inequality problem, and the set of the solutions of the equilibrium problem in a Hilbert space. Strong convergence theorems of the purposed iteration are established.
